Вопросы с тегом «zsh»

Zsh - это оболочка, предназначенная для интерактивного использования, хотя она также является мощным языком сценариев.

1
Как я могу выборочно отключить интеграцию контроля версий zsh, когда мой CWD находится в удаленной файловой системе?
Я использую zsh на OSX и иногда мне приходится работать с подключенным томом sshfs. Тем не менее, git ДЕЙСТВИТЕЛЬНО медленно работает с sshfs. В моем приглашении используются встроенные средства zc mode, но в этом случае я хочу пропустить эту часть. Я хотел бы выборочно отключить интеграцию vc всякий раз, когда …

10
Cygwin / Git Bizarre Terminal Issue
Хорошо, это странно. Во-первых, это mintty, работающий на современном Cygwin, с git, извлеченным из setup.exe cygwin. Я бегу Zsh. $ git clone https://<user>@<domain>/<repository>/ ~/src/project/dev Initialized empty Git repository in /cygdrive/c/src/project/dev/.git/ Password: <actual password in plain text appears> # Nothing happens... ^C $ <password text that I just typed> zsh: command …
16 cygwin  git  zsh  mintty 

1
Функция команды zsh post / hook
Есть ли эквивалент выполнения команды zsh для выполнения функции после завершения команды? Я ищу способ отправить себе уведомление о любом процессе, который занимает более 60 секунд. Zsh имеет прекрасную возможность печатать сводку ресурсов, используемых для каждой команды, если команда занимает больше времени, чем значение, заданное в REPORTTIME секундах. Из того, …
16 shell  zsh 

3
Получить функцию в PS1 (Zsh)?
Это работает в bash( parse_git_branchэто определенная функция) export PS1="\$(parse_git_branch)" Но я не могу понять эквивалент в zsh. Примечание: если я делаю PROMPT="$(parse_git_branch)" Кажется, это работает, но на самом деле он запускает команду, когда я задаю приглашение, но это не главное.
15 zsh  prompt 

2
Как заставить Ctrl + P вести себя так же, как стрелка вверх в Zsh?
Прежде всего, я использую zsh и oh-my-zsh практически без других настроек. В Zsh, когда я нажимаю стрелку вверх, он приносит мне последние команды. И если я наберу несколько символов до того, как нажму стрелку вверх, появится последняя команда, начинающаяся с этих символов. Это довольно полезная функция, поскольку я в качестве …
14 shell  zsh 

1
Как «получить» сценарий оболочки, используя bash из zsh?
Я использую zsh и мне это очень нравится, но я много работаю с исходным кодом Android, который имеет скрипты компиляции, которые требуют правильной оценки bash. Эти сценарии должны быть получены до компиляции и определять переменные среды и функции оболочки, которые используются во время компиляции. Zsh не может получить исходные файлы, …
14 bash  zsh  oh-my-zsh 

2
Как мне выполнить поиск по истории команд, работая с tmux и zshell?
Я использую zshell и пробую tmux. В оболочке, если я нажму control-R, она срабатывает, bck-i-searchи я могу начать печатать, чтобы соответствовать командам, введенным ранее. Когда в tmux, control-Rкажется, ничего не делать. Я пытался искать вокруг, но не могу найти причину / решение для этого.
14 zsh  tmux 

2
Что делает "d" в oh-my-zsh?
Я только что скачал oh-my-zsh и обнаружил, что d был захвачен какой-то командой, которую я не знаю. Кто-нибудь знает, что из этого получится? 0 ~/Desktop/Dropbox/project_Sites/rails_app/app/views/static_pages 1 ~/Desktop/Dropbox/project_Sites/rails_app/app/views 2 ~/Desktop/Dropbox/project_Sites/rails_app 3 ~/Desktop/Dropbox/project_Sites 4 ~/Desktop/Dropbox 5 ~ 6 ~/.oh-my-zsh 7 ~/.oh-my-zsh/plugins 8 ~/.oh-my-zsh/plugins/rails 9 ~/.oh-my-zsh/lib
14 zsh  oh-my-zsh 

3
iTerm / Terminal OS X медленно открывает оболочку
Я использую OS X 10.8, и в последнее время я замечаю, что iTerm2 иногда может быть довольно медленным с открытием новой оболочки. Требуется около 5 секунд, прежде чем я могу что-то сделать. Может показаться немного, но я много работаю в оболочке, поэтому она может стать довольно раздражающей. Я использую ZSH …
14 macos  zsh 

2
Можно ли использовать разные режимы выбора меню zsh для разных команд?
Я использую menu selectповедение в zsh, которое вызывает меню под курсором, где вы можете увидеть различные возможности. Опция .zshrc, которую я установил для этого, zstyle ':completion:*' menu select=2 По умолчанию нажатие Returnдля выбора возможности в этом меню только завершает слово - оно фактически не отправляет команду. Например, я мог бы …

3
Почему знак процента появляется перед каждым приглашением на zsh в Windows?
У меня настроен zsh в Windows, и я получаю символ процента (черный на белом (черный фон терминала)) в первой позиции символа в строке чуть выше каждого приглашения. Обычно это означает, что в конце файла нет новой строки, например, при cat-ing файла. Это не происходит на моем Mac или даже на …

1
Исключения для Zsh правильно все функции?
Я использую correctallопцию в zsh, и в целом я вполне доволен этим. Однако есть несколько ситуаций, когда я нахожу эту функцию очень раздражающей. Например, допустим, у меня есть файл, file1.texи я хочу создать копию с именем, file2.texкоторую я затем отредактирую, чтобы внести некоторые изменения. я сделаю cp file1.tex file2.tex только …
13 zsh  autocorrect 

3
В редакторе строк ZSH, как вставить новую строку?
Скажем, я редактирую одну строку с моим курсором в указанной позиции: $ abc ꕯ def ghi Теперь я хотел бы разбить его на две строки и продолжить редактирование (как при нажатии клавиши ВВОД в текстовом редакторе): $ abc $ ꕯ def ghi Есть ли способ сделать это в ZSH?
13 zsh 

4
Изменить оболочку sudo su
Всякий раз, когда я запускаю sudo suсвою обычную систему zsh(которая использует фреймворк oh-my-zsh ), я вынужден использовать старую оболочку Bourne ( sh) по умолчанию (очевидно, это стандартное поведение в большинстве * nix-подобных систем). Если я бегу zshизнутри shпосле запуска sudo su, я получаю оболочку Z, но без улучшений из oh-my-zsh. …
13 macos  zsh  sudo  sh  oh-my-zsh 

10
Файлы журналов bash / zsh для отдельных каталогов
Я обнаружил, что много работаю над проектом в заданном каталоге. Иногда - несколько месяцев спустя - мне нужно что-то переделать в этом проекте, но я не могу вспомнить, что я сделал. Я использую Mercurial или Git для отслеживания изменений в файлах, но я хочу иметь возможность запомнить, какие команды я …
12 linux  bash  shell  history  zsh 

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.